Planet Patrol is an American electro group originating in the 1980s. The members were Arthur Baker , John Robie , and a quintet of vocalists led by Herbert J. Jackson (lead singer), [ 1 ] Joseph Lites, Rodney Butler, Michael Anthony Jones, and Melvin B. Franklin (not to be confused with Melvin Franklin of The Temptations ).

Planet Patrol is a NASA citizen science project available in Zooniverse and aimed at discovering new exoplanets with data from the TESS telescope. The project is built on results produced by a computer algorithm. The algorithm measures the center-of-light of the images and automatically compares it to the catalog position of the corresponding star.
